  1. spoiled, spoiltadjective

    having the character or disposition harmed by pampering or oversolicitous attention

    "a spoiled child"

  2. bad, spoiled, spoiltadjective

    (of foodstuffs) not in an edible or usable condition

    "bad meat"; "a refrigerator full of spoilt food"
